Understanding NVMe SSDs and Their Value
NVMe (Non-Volatile Memory Express) SSDs represent a major leap forward from traditional SATA-based storage. Designed to leverage the high-speed PCIe interface, NVMe drives deliver significantly higher throughput, lower latency, and better parallelism. This makes them ideal for workloads such as real-time analytics, machine learning, gaming, and enterprise virtualization.
Unlike older storage technologies, NVMe SSDs communicate directly with the CPU through optimized command queues, allowing for thousands of simultaneous operations. This architectural advantage translates into performance gains that are critical in modern computing environments.
Price Comparison: NVMe SSDs vs. Gold by Weight
To put the comparison in concrete terms: a 2TB NVMe SSD weighs approximately 8–10 grams without its enclosure. At current crisis pricing, a 2TB Gen 4 consumer drive retails around $280–$320, translating to $30–$40 per gram for consumer-grade silicon — well below gold. However, enterprise Gen 5 NVMe drives in the 8TB+ class, where $/GB premiums are steepest and supply is most constrained, push the per-gram cost above the gold spot price when accounting for packaging, controller dies, and DRAM cache chips.
In 2020, NVMe storage averaged $0.10/GB. By late 2025 that figure had risen to $0.18/GB for consumer drives and $0.55–$0.80/GB for enterprise-grade PCIe Gen 5 devices. The gap between consumer and enterprise NAND pricing has widened dramatically, reflecting prioritization of hyperscaler and AI contracts by the major NAND vendors.
Causes Behind the Shortage of NVMe SSD
Several converging factors have contributed to the current shortage and price surge of NVMe SSDs:
- Rising Demand from AI and Data Centers: The explosive growth of AI applications has dramatically increased the need for high-speed storage. Training large language models, processing big data, and running inference workloads require massive storage bandwidth and capacity.
- NAND Flash Production Constraints: Manufacturing NAND flash memory is a complex and capital-intensive process. Any disruption—whether due to equipment limitations, geopolitical tensions, or supply chain inefficiencies—can significantly impact output.
- Transition to Advanced Nodes: As manufacturers move to newer NAND technologies (such as 3D NAND with higher layer counts), yields can initially drop. This transition period often leads to temporary shortages.
- Enterprise Stockpiling: Large organizations anticipating shortages have begun stockpiling NVMe SSDs, further tightening supply in the open market.
- Logistics and Supply Chain Disruptions: Global shipping challenges and component shortages continue to affect the availability of critical parts, including controllers and substrates.
Ripple Effects Across the Storage Market
The NVMe SSD shortage is not occurring in isolation—it is influencing the broader storage ecosystem in several ways:
- Shift Back to SATA SSDs and HDDs: As NVMe prices climb, some organizations are reconsidering SATA SSDs or even high-capacity HDDs for less performance-critical workloads. While these alternatives cannot match NVMe speeds, they offer cost advantages.
- Increased Demand for Hybrid Storage Architectures: Businesses are adopting tiered storage strategies, combining NVMe SSDs for hot data with slower storage for archival purposes. This approach helps balance performance and cost.
- Cloud Pricing Adjustments: Cloud providers relying on NVMe infrastructure may pass increased costs on to customers, affecting pricing for storage-intensive services.
- Innovation in Storage Optimization: Software-level optimizations, such as compression, deduplication, and intelligent caching, are becoming more important as organizations seek to maximize existing storage resources.
Future Outlook for NVMe SSD Pricing
Industry analysts remain cautiously pessimistic about near-term relief. New NAND fab capacity from Samsung's Taylor, Texas facility and Micron's Boise expansion is not expected to come online at volume until late 2026 or early 2027. SK Hynix, flush with HBM profits from AI GPU contracts, is allocating a larger share of advanced packaging capacity to high-bandwidth memory rather than NVMe-grade NAND. This further constrains the addressable supply for enterprise SSDs through at least mid-2027.
